Safety Information

INSTALLATION WARNINGS

IMPORTANT: This product MUST be installed 

by a qualified Gas Safe registered installer in 

accordance with local regulations. Particular 

attention should be given to the ventilation 

requirements.

IMPORTANT:

 Prior to Installation ensure that the  

local supply conditions (gas type and pressure, 

electricity voltage and frequency) are compatible 

with the requirements of your cooker.

IMPORTANT:

 Carefully unpack and examine

the appliance for any damage. If you think there

is a defect, do not use the appliance and contact 

Packaging materials should be collected 

together and disposed of immediately as they 

may be harmful to children.

IMPORTANT: 

Keep the electrical cable 

(not 

supplied)

 of your cooker away from the hot 

areas of your cooker; do not let the cable touch 

the appliance. Keep the cable away from sharp 

edges and heated surfaces.

IMPORTANT: 

Ensure that the electric supply 

cable is not trapped or damaged during 

installation.

IMPORTANT: 

In the event that the cable 

connecting your cooker becomes damaged, it 

must be replaced by a 

suitably qualified person

.

This cable must not be replaced by an 

unauthorised person.

IMPORTANT:

 Protect your cooker against 

atmospheric effects. Do not expose your cooker 

to effects such as sun, rain, snow etc.

IMPORTANT:

 The materials surrounding the 

appliance (cabinets) must be able to withstand a 

minimum temperature of 100°C.

IMPORTANT:

 When using your oven for 

the first time your cooker may give off an 

unusual odour from the heating elements 

and insulation materials. This is normal for 

new cookers. To eliminate this odour run the 

oven at 250 degrees for 40-60 mins with the 

oven empty.

DURING USAGE

IMPORTANT: 

Children and persons with 

reduced physical, sensory or mental capabilities 

or lack of experience and knowledge should not 

be allowed to use the cooker unless supervised 

and warned of the hazards involved.

WARNING: 

The appliance and its accessible 

parts become hot during use. Care should be 

taken to avoid touching hot parts. 

WARNING: 

Cooking on a hob with fat or oil can 

be dangerous and should not be left unattended.

WARNING: 

NEVER try to extinguish a cooking 

fire with water. Instead switch off the appliance 

and cover flame e.g. with a lid or a fire blanket.

CAUTION: 

Cookers may topple forward if a child 

climbs onto the cooker door. Children should be 

supervised in the kitchen at all times and this 

cooker must be secured to the wall using the 

fixing kit (included) to prevent accidents.

CAUTION: 

Do not allow children in the kitchen 

when cooking or while cooker parts may still be 

hot. Many parts of the cooker will become hot 

and present a considerable hazard to children.

CAUTION: 

When the oven is hot never touch 

the oven glass by hand or with tools.

CAUTION: 

Before starting to use your 

appliance, ensure curtains, paper or flammable 

items are kept away from your appliance. 

Do not keep flammable materials inside of or 

around your cooker.

CAUTION: 

Take care when closing the oven 

door that there is nothing obstructing it from 

closing as this may break the glass door.

IMPORTANT: 

When using the grill the oven door 

must be kept closed.

IMPORTANT: 

Position pans over the centre of 

the burners and turn handles to a safe position 

where they can not be knocked or grabbed.
